Beef Barley soup

Prep Time30 mins
Cook Time1 hr 30 mins
Total Time2 hrs
Course: Soup
Cuisine: American
Keyword: Beef Barley soup
Servings: 20 1 cup servings

Equipment

  • Stock pot 8 quarts

Ingredients

  • 1 Lb BEEF DICED, LEAN, RAW
  • 6 quarts BEEF BROTH
  • 1 cup CARROTS FRESH, SLICED
  • ½ cup CELERY FRESH, CHOPPED
  • ½ cup ONIONS FRESH, CHOPPED
  • pinch PEPPER BLACK GROUND
  • 2 BAY LEAF WHOLE, DRIED
  • 1 ¼ cup BARLEY UNCOOKED
  • 1 Tbsp OIL SALAD

Instructions

  • Dice beef into ½-inch pieces.
  • Cook diced beef in hot oil in stock pot until browned.
  • Prepare beef broth according to beef base package directions or canned beef broth.
  • Add beef broth, beef, carrots, celery, onions, pepper, and bay leaves to stock pot.
  • Cover; bring to a boil. Add barley.
  • Cover: Simmer until barley is tender.
  • Remove bay leaves.
